Allow relations to publishable group content entities to be unpublished as well

Created on 14 May 2021, almost 4 years ago
Updated 6 June 2023, almost 2 years ago

Problem/Motivation

Currently we can only unpublish the node that is in the group content, but this content could be referenced from many groups so unpublishing it globally is not the solution. Also removing the content from group may be too much since it'll be completely gone so group admins will have to search for it to re-add, instead of just publishing on the group.

Proposed resolution

Similar as in case of roles in group_membership content enabler plugin: add a field and access logic.
As proposed by @heddn, this logic could be implemented to all publishable entity types.

Remaining tasks

Do it.

User interface changes

A new status field on group content relation.

✨ Feature request
Status

Needs review

Version

2.0

Component

Code

Created by

πŸ‡΅πŸ‡±Poland Graber

Live updates comments and jobs are added and updated live.
Sign in to follow issues

Comments & Activities

Not all content is available!

It's likely this issue predates Contrib.social: some issue and comment data are missing.

Production build 0.71.5 2024